Coleman Corners
Arts & Culture
2
Coleman Corners is tied to the vision of Luella “Granny” Coleman and to Ralf Meshack Coleman, known as the “Dean of Boston's Black Theatre” and the first Black director of the WPA Federal Theater Project from 1935 to 1939. It is associated with African American heritage on Martha's Vineyard and with the guiding belief, “Only you can stop you from achieving your goals.”
